From: Vladimir Oltean <vladimir.oltean@nxp.com>
Align to the modern fsl,lynx-28g.yaml binding, where the SoC and SerDes
instance is present in the compatible string, to allow reliable per-lane
capability detection and per-lane customization of electrical properties.
The modern bindings are backward-incompatible with old kernels, due
to the consumer phandles being either in one form or in another, as
explained here:
https://lore.kernel.org/lkml/20250930140735.mvo3jii7wgmzh2bs@skbuf/
One of the major differences between the LX2160A and LX2162A is the
SerDes. So far, LX2162A has used fsl-lx2160a-rev2.dtsi, but we need to
split that up even further, and derive a fsl-lx2162a.dtsi which
overrides the SerDes properties.

+ /* Note on the interpretation of SerDes lane numbering from
+ * LX2160ARM lane mappings for RCW[SRDS_PRTCL_S1]:
+ * The letters (A-H) correspond to logical lane numbers in the
+ * SerDes register map (lane A's registers start with LNAGCR0),
+ * while the numbers (0-7) correspond to physical lanes as
+ * routed to pins. SerDes block #1 is flipped in the LX2160A
+ * floorplan (logical lane A goes to physical lane 7's pins),
+ * while SerDes blocks #2 and #3 are not. The lanes below are
+ * listed right to left when looking at that table.
+ * Both the numbers and the letters are according to the logical
+ * numbering scheme, and do not account for the flipping.
+ */

I am not sure I follow what you say about the ver2 files - are you
referring to -rev2 or LX2162A?
The LX2162A is a version of the LX2160A SoC, also known as "LX2-Lite".
And the main difference is that the LX2162A does not have the 3rd SerDes
block and only 4 SerDes lanes on the first block.
The delete-node is reflecting exactly how the SoCs came about, the
LX2162A is a smaller version of the LX2160A (which came first) and not
the other way around.
I feel like it's unnecessary churn but let me know if you feel strongly
about this.

If it is the same die and it is disable by fuse box. I suggest leave it here
now because default it is disabled and try to access-control-cell in future.
https://lore.kernel.org/imx/20241212-imx-ocotp-v1-1-198bb0af86a0@nxp.com/
That these nodes can be dymatically disabled it.
If it is difference die, it should lx2160a.dtsi include lx2-lite. you
can rename old lx2160a.dtsi to lx2-lites.dtsi. You need adjust file name
and I just said overwhole method.
